The net worth of a Twitch streamer encompasses the total value of their assets, such as cash, investments, and property, minus liabilities like debts and loans. For streamers, these assets can remarkably fluctuate based on several factors, including their income streams and audience engagement.

Estate planning is crucial for Twitch streamers with substantial net worths. It involves creating wills or trusts, designating beneficiaries, planning for taxes, and setting up charitable donations.

Challenges include the intangible nature of digital content, fluctuating online ad rates, changing platform policies, and uncertainty about future income potential.
Beneficiaries may continue to receive income from digital assets, including viewership of past streams, merchandise sales, and renewed interest in the streamer’s content.
Legal considerations encompass intellectual property rights, contractual obligations, privacy issues, and transfer of ownership of digital assets.
The Twitch community often supports the families of deceased streamers through tribute streams, fundraisers, and memorial content.
